More about Texas Rehabilitation Hospital of Plano
Our new stand-alone facility will provide inpatient rehabilitation services for adults who have experienced a loss of function or disability due to stroke brain injury spinal cord injury neurological disorders orthopedic surgery amputation and other conditions. With 40 private rooms it will expand access to inpatient rehabilitation care in Collin County addressing a growing regional need. Operated jointly between Lifepoint Health and Texas Health Resources the new hospital is expected to open in late Summer 2026.
How youll contribute
Directs and coordinates functions and activities of nursing department and assigned clinical operation departments. Consults with and advises Chief Executive Officer on the general operation of the hospital. Develops nursing and clinical departments goals objectives and standards of performance policies and procedures. Organizes nursing and clinical departments according to administrative and nursing service guidelines; ensures compliance with legal organizational and medical staff standards. Has authority and responsibility for establishing directing and implementing the Standards of Nursing Practice and the clinical operations and financial matters related to all nursing and clinical care areas and functions.
AChief Nursing Officer who excels in this role:
Provides professional working conditions for employees.
Ensures the nursing department staff performs all aspects of patient care in an environment that optimizes patient safety and reduces the likelihood of medical/health care errors.
Assists with development of the budget for the nursing department in collaboration with the CEO and Controller. Manages costs associated with personnel equipment and supplies.
Responsible for staffing plans management of nursing hours per patient day and quality of work of nursing staff.
Assures compliance with nursing scope of practice and HIPAA.
Enforces compliance of the nursing department with education/in-service requirements/orientation and competencies.
Leads monthly staff meetings and communicates information to/from management and leadership.
Promotes rehabilitation nursing philosophy and practice; encourages staff development including acquisition of CRRN for qualified registered nurses.
Assists to review and evaluate risk and quality indicators patient satisfaction results and outcomes in order to continually improve performance and outcomes; communicates this information to the nursing department.
Performs management activities including interviewing hiring evaluating counseling and performance evaluations of staff in the nursing department.
Assures occurrence of appropriate documentation including documentation of medical necessity by staff in medical records; monitors completion and revisions to the Interdisciplinary Care Plan.
Assures education and training is provided to nursing staff on Quality Indicators (QI); assures timely and accurate QI assessments and scoring is performed.
Assures nursing attendance and participation in team conferences.
Ensures that patient charges are accurate and entered on a timely basis.
